MFI Indicator installation on MT4
The Market Facilitation Index (MFI) Indicator is a technical analysis tool used on the MetaTrader 4 (MT4) platform to measure market efficiency and identify potential trends. To install the indicator on MT4, follow these steps:
- Download the Market Facilitation Index Indicator file (usually with a .mq4 or .ex4 extension) from a reliable source on the internet.
- Open the MT4 platform and click “File” in the menu bar, then select “Open Data Folder” from the drop-down menu.
- In the data folder, navigate to the “MQL4” folder and click “Indicators.”
- Copy the Market Facilitation Index Indicator file into the “Indicators” folder.
- Restart the MT4 platform.
- In the MT4 platform, click on “Insert” in the menu bar, then select “Indicators” and then “Custom.”
- Find the Market Facilitation Index Indicator in the list of custom indicators and double-click on it.
- Configure the indicator’s settings as desired and click “OK.”
The Market Facilitation Index Indicator should now appear on your MT4 chart, allowing you to analyze market efficiency and identify potential trends.
